Those on the right of politics are fond of criticizing the country's 35-hour working week, high taxation, and restrictive business practices. It's rare for such talk to come from the left. But a rising star of French politics, the 37 year-old Economy Minister, Emmanuel Macron, has made all these points, loudly and repeatedly. And he's now hitting out at another sacred cow - the civil servants.
